What this engine analyzes.
- Dead stock, slow-moving stock, excess inventory, stockout risk, critical spare coverage, and duplicate stock exposure.
- Min/max exception detection and transfer-before-purchase evidence.
- Carrying-cost estimate with sample-vs-uploaded-data labeling.
